Fears of escalating violence in North Dublin as Blanch and Balbriggan gangs clash over the weekend




After a weekend of violent incidents there are fears that the current gang fighting between groups of youths from Blanchardstown and Balbriggan will escalate to the point of murder.

Social media was inundated with videos over the weekend, one showing a youth being savagely beaten at a bus stop outside Blanchardstown Shopping Centre while another showed a home enfgulfed in an inferno in Balbriggan while gangs of youths milled around with Gardai seemingly incapable of taking action to detain or arrest them.

Balbriggan is no stranger to this kind of gang violence with hundreds of citizens braving a bitterly cold winter’s night in 2017 to protest outside the town’s Garda station demanding that authroties take more stringent actions against the young thugs.

In light of these recent incidents there have been calls by some on social media for similar protests to be organised once again in both Balbriggan and Blanchardstown to force the Gardai to take action before a gang member or innocent bystander is killed.
